As a New Product Development (NPD) Project Manager, you will oversee a diverse portfolio of development and product introduction projects. You will be instrumental in ensuring cutting-edge products are delivered on time, within budget, and to the highest quality standards.
What You’ll Be Doing:
- Leading cross‑functional collaboration across Engineering, Purchasing, Production, Finance, Sales, Marketing, Quality, and Senior Leadership
- Managing end‑to‑end project delivery, including budgets up to £2m annually
- Driving daily scrum meetings and providing clear updates to stakeholders
- Improving KPIs and SLAs across New Product Development and Introduction
- Ensuring seamless execution from concept through to launch
What We’re Looking For:
- R&D / NPD project management of electronic products
- Strong background in waterfall/linear project management (e.g., PRINCE2 Practitioner)
- Proven leadership skills with the ability to motivate and align teams
- Experience managing multiple projects and engaging senior stakeholders
- Detail‑oriented with a passion for delivering results
Desirable (but not essential):
- Agile project management experience
- Familiarity with Microsoft Project and SharePoint

✨Know Your Stuff
Before the interview, dive deep into the company’s recent projects and innovations. Familiarise yourself with their product development processes and any specific technologies they use. This will not only show your genuine interest but also help you speak their language during the interview.
✨Showcase Your Leadership Skills
Prepare examples that highlight your leadership experience, especially in managing cross-functional teams. Think of situations where you motivated a team or resolved conflicts. Be ready to discuss how you align teams towards common goals, as this is crucial for the role.
✨Master the Project Management Methodologies
Brush up on both waterfall and agile methodologies, especially PRINCE2 if you have it. Be prepared to discuss how you've applied these frameworks in past projects. This will demonstrate your capability to manage diverse projects effectively and adapt to different environments.
✨Ask Insightful Questions
Prepare thoughtful questions about the company's future projects, team dynamics, and how they measure success in NPD. This shows that you’re not just interested in the job, but also in contributing to the company’s vision and growth.
